UBS Ends 2025 Share Buyback Program
The bank said on Friday that it had fully achieved the targets set for 2025 and had repurchased shares worth a total of $3 billion this year. In the second half of the year alone, buybacks amounted to around $2 billion.
UBS plans to announce its capital return plans for 2026 together with the results for the fourth quarter and the full year 2025 in February. Originally, the bank had indicated share buybacks of at least $5,6 billion for 2026.
An important factor in this will be how the discussion on future regulation regarding capital requirements progresses by then. If there is still no clarity, this could affect plans for capital returns through dividends and share buybacks.
